Detention pending deportation in England: What Boris Becker is expecting now and why he could already be free by Christmas

The news briefly dominated the media this week: Boris Becker could be deported to Germany before Christmas, according to the rumor. The former tennis star, who was sentenced to two and a half years in prison for bankruptcy offences, has been in Great Britain since the end of April. In May he was transferred from Wandsworth maximum security prison in London to Huntercombe, a lower-security male prison in Oxford County. The prison is a good hour's drive west of Becker's former place of residence London and is one of only three penal institutions in the country in which only foreigners are held.
